Class Action

Large corporations often make a variety of decisions which disregard individual's rights and lead to economic and/or physical injury. Frequently, as a result of the limited nature of the individual's claims, it is not feasible to pursue the corporation on an individualized basis. In such situations, the lone consumer is often powerless against the larger corporation. Class action litigation allows many people having similar small claims to collectively seek redress for an injury that has been done to the entire "class".

A class action is a lawsuit brought by one or more individuals, on behalf of themselves and all others who have been injured in a similar manner. Not only does class action litigation allow numerous individuals with similarly small claims to pursue their injuries collectively, but it also deters harmful and damaging behavior by large corporations. By consolidating the voices of individual consumers, class action litigation forces large corporations to recognize and adhere to their responsibility to the public.
